Westport Man Accidentally Shoots Himself While Cleaning Gun NORWALK, Conn. — A Westport man accidentally shot himself while cleaning his gun, according to the Hour. Norwalk Police told the Hour that the 46-year-old man was cleaning his late father's .22 caliber handgun Thursday morning when it went off. The man was shot in the left thigh, the Hour reported. The man drove himself to Norwalk Hospital, where he was treated for non life-threatening injuries, the Hour said. Norwalk Police contacted Westport Police to investigate, according to the Hour. Norwalk Drug Dealer Sentenced To 10 Years In Federal Prison NORWALK, Conn. -- A West Haven man was sentenced to 10 years in prison for selling drugs out of a Norwalk apartment where police found 500 bags of heroin, as well as cocaine and guns. Kenneth Brickhouse, 36, also known as "K.E." was sentenced Thursday in Bridgeport for drug and firearm offenses, Deirdre M. Daly, U.S. Attorney for the District of Connecticut, announced. His prison sentence will be followed by five years of supervised released. Owners Urged To Vaccinate Their Pets After Dogs Get Sick In Easton, Monroe EASTON, Conn. -- A bacterial infection that can be prevented by vaccinations has infected dogs in Easton and Monroe, according to the Easton Courier.Easton Animal Control officials are warning residents to get their dogs vaccinated for leptospirosis, also known as lepto, the Easton Courier reported. The disease can be spread through the urine of infected animals such as raccoons, with no direct contact needed. Weston Volunteer EMS Elects New Chief WESTON, Conn. -- Weston Volunteer EMS has elected Michael Schlechter as its new chief, who will be taking up the post on April 1.Schlechter has been with the EMS for many years, working his way up as Crew Chief and EMS Training Officer. "We also want to thank our outgoing Chief JT Sollazzo for all he has done during his tenure as our chief," Weston Volunteer EMS said. Sollazzo will be continuing as chief for the rest of the month and with work with Schlechter to help with the transition.

Florida Woman Charged With Threatening Sandy Hook Parent Will Plead Guilty NEWTOWN, Conn. -- A Florida woman charged with sending death threats to the parent of a Sandy Hook victim will likely plead guilty to federal charges later this month, according to the Sun-Sentinel. Lucy Richards, 57, had initially plead not guilty to four counts of transmitting threats in interstate commerce. But the Sun-Sentinel reported that a change-of-plea hearing is scheduled to take place on March 29.
